Petite painted shop counter from a 19th Century French bakery or mercantile, this unusual and outstanding counter would transform your kitchen or retail establishment. The work surface is a slab of pink marble with traces of charcoal veining and areas of dark patina from over a century of use. This rosy pastel hue is complemented by the dusty blue paint on the case that makes quite a transformation of the familiar Louis Philippe silhouette. While the front of the case is an attractive paneled design, the back offers two, divided drawers over an open compartment with one shelf for storage. Cleaned, tightened and polished to bring out all the historic character. Please view the detailed images to see the current condition. -
